    Lisa M.

    Mom and pop restaurant that serves delicious farm raised duck! This has been a family business for as long as I can remember (over 10 years). The duck is marinated and cooked to perfection. It's got all the traditional korean banchan (side dishes) that come with it. Service is also great. You pretty much get served by the owners themselves. The owner is a cancer fighter, still fighting the fight and serving her customers as this gives her joy. Overall, it's a cozy experience well worth the price!

    Stephanie L.

    I've heard about this restaurant for years, which speaks to its reputation especially within the Korean community. On a recent drive back from Las Vegas, we made a pit stop for lunch. Run by a husband and wife duo, this restaurant is located a few miles off the 15 in Hesperia and specializes in duck BBQ. Naturally, we ordered some servings of the duck along with the sam gye tang and acorn jelly salad. After a weekend in Las Vegas, authentic home cooked Korean food is an absolute must and Silverwood Grill did not disappoint. The duck was fresh and never frozen. It tasted amazing off the grill. We enjoyed the duck with lettuce and perilla leaves, which is from the owner's garden. Afterwards, they served fried rice made with kimchi and dried seaweed. The sam gye tang is the Korean version of chicken noodle soup, but instead of noodles, there's rice, garlic cloves, dates, and ginseng. This was a nice way to end the meal, especially with a few shots of soju in between bites. The restaurant is very casual and could use an upgrade, but otherwise very clean and spotless. The owners were kind and treated us with great hospitality, so much so I felt like I was eating at a relative's home.
